Our Story

Dawn began with a simple truth: too many children were struggling, and too many families were carrying the weight alone. What started as a small practice as the Dawn Institute quickly became something deeper. Families weren’t only seeking support for their children. They were searching for understanding, connection, and hope.

Over time, it became clear that true healing is not limited to the child alone but lives within the family system. As the need grew, another reality became impossible to ignore:

many of the families that need care the most could not afford it. Dawn Childhood Foundation was created to ensure that access to healing is never determined by financial circumstance.

At the Dawn Institute, we believe that mental health should be accessible to everyone, not only those who can afford it. To support that mission, we established Dawn Childhood Foundation, an independent 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ization dedicated to expanding access to mental health services and resilience-focused support in our community.
